Introduction:

In the present fast-paced world, the traditional 9-5 time-table no further applies to numerous families. Using the increase of dual-income families and non-traditional work hours, the interest in 24-hour daycare services has been steadily increasing. 24-hour daycare facilities offer parents the flexibleness they should stabilize work and household obligations, and provide a safe and nurturing environment for kids around the clock.

Benefits of 24-Hour Daycare:

Among crucial advantages of 24-hour daycare is the freedom it provides working moms and dads. Many parents work shifts that increase beyond old-fashioned daycare hours, rendering it difficult to get childcare that meets their particular schedule. 24-hour daycare facilities solve this issue by providing care during evenings, weekends, as well as overnight. This permits parents to get results without worrying all about finding you to definitely view kids during non-traditional hours.

Another advantageous asset of 24-hour daycare may be the satisfaction it offers to moms and dads. Comprehending that kids are being cared for by trained professionals in a safe and safe environment can relieve the tension and shame very often comes with making kiddies in daycare. Parents can target their particular work knowing that their children are in great fingers, that could trigger increased efficiency and job satisfaction.

Additionally, 24-hour daycare facilities can offer a sense of neighborhood and support for households. Parents which work non-traditional hours often battle to discover childcare options that meet their demands, Explore Daycares Locations causing thoughts of separation and stress. 24-hour daycare centers could possibly offer a feeling of that belong and camaraderie among parents facing comparable challenges, generating a support network which will help families thrive.

Dif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are:

While 24-hour daycare centers provide advantages, additionally they incorporate their particular set of difficulties. One of the primary challenges is staffing. Finding qualified and dependable childcare providers that happy to work non-traditional hours could be tough, causing large turnover prices and prospective staffing shortages. This may influence the grade of attention supplied to young ones and create uncertainty for households relying on 24-hour daycare solutions.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are could be the cost. Providing attention night and day calls for additional staffing and sources, that may drive up the cost of solutions. This is a barrier for low-income people whom may not be able to pay for 24-hour daycare, leaving all of them with minimal alternatives for childcare during non-traditional hours.

Regulation and Oversight:

In order to make sure the safety and wellbeing of kids in 24-hour daycare facilities, legislation and supervision are essential. State and local governing bodies set requirements for certification and accreditation of daycare facilities, including the ones that run twenty-four hours a day. These standards cover many places, including staff-to-child ratios, safe practices needs, and staff training and skills.

Besides government regulations, many 24-hour daycare facilities choose to look for certification from nationwide organizations like the nationwide Association for the knowledge of small children (NAEYC) or even the National Association for Family childcare (NAFCC). Accreditation demonstrates dedication to top-quality care and may assist parents feel confident within their range of childcare supplier.
